How to Root Samsung Galaxy S6

So , Newly launched Samsung Galaxy S6 is an awesome piece by Samsung . But Many users want additional from the Smartphone and that can be get through Root privilege only .

Users can Install many apps , Xposed modules , Custom roms , Mods etc ,  that requires root . 



Note - By rooting , your Samsung Galaxy S6 will loose (void) warranty . Also we are not responsible for any damage caused to your Smartphone .

Prerequisites -

1. You Must have Samsung Galaxy S6 :p .

2. Your Battery must be at-least 50% Charged 

3. You must have a desktop ! 

How to Root Samsung Galaxy S6 -

Step 1. Download CF-Auto-Root files by Chainfire from below .

Step 2. Extract the packages downloaded in Step 1. . Extract it till you get .tar.md5 extension image file  .

Step 3. You must have Samsung latest Android drivers Installed , If not ! Download it from below .

Step 4.Switch off your S6 and  Now Boot your Samsung Galaxy S6 to Download mode , By pressing - Volume Down + Home + Power buttons at the same time .

Step 5. Connect your Samsung Galaxy S6 to PC via USB cable .

Step 6. Open Odin Software ( Will be present in a file Downloaded in Step 1. ) 

Step 7. Select PDA and Select The .tar.md5 file Downloaded in Step 1. 

Step 8.Press Start in ODIN and Your Samsung Galaxy S6 will Start rooting .
